Understanding Laser Engraving Glass Power Settings

The power of a laser engraver determines how deeply the laser can cut or engrave into the surface of the glass. Too little power may result in faint, barely visible engravings, while too much power can cause damage to the glass or create uneven markings. Finding the right balance is essential for achieving clean, precise, and aesthetically pleasing results.

Your laser engraver’s power settings are typically adjustable through a control panel or software interface. The exact range of power settings will depend on your equipment, but most modern systems offer a wide range of options to suit different materials and project requirements. Determining the Optimal Power Level for Glass Engraving

Finding the right power level for your laser engraving project requires some experimentation and trial-and-error. Start by testing different settings on scrap glass to determine how the laser interacts with the material. Pay attention to the following factors:

  • The thickness of the glass
  • The clarity or transparency of the glass
  • The design complexity and depth requirements
  • Your machine’s maximum power output

As a general rule, begin with a lower power setting and gradually increase it until you achieve the desired engraving depth. This approach minimizes the risk of damaging your glass or creating unintended markings. Remember that even small adjustments in power can have significant effects on the final outcome.

Adjusting Power Settings for Different Glass Types

Not all glass is created equal, and different types of glass may require varied laser engraving glass power settings. For example:

  • Frosted or etched glass may require lower power settings to avoid over-etching or creating uneven surfaces.
  • Clear or polished glass often demands higher power levels to achieve deeper, more visible engravings.
  • Laminated or layered glass might need multiple passes at different power settings to ensure uniform engraving across all layers.

Avoiding Common Mistakes in Laser Engraving Glass

Misusing your laser engraver’s power settings can lead to a variety of issues, from uneven engravings to cracked or shattered glass. To avoid these pitfalls:

  • Never exceed the recommended maximum power level for your machine, as this can permanently damage both the glass and your equipment.
  • Always use protective eyewear and safety gear when operating a laser engraver to prevent accidental injuries.
  • Test your settings on scrap material first to ensure you’re achieving the desired results before committing to your final project.

Frequently Asked Questions About Laser Engraving Glass Power Settings

If you’re new to laser engraving, you may have several questions about optimizing your machine’s performance. Here are some answers to common concerns:

  • Can I use the same power settings for all types of glass? No—different glass types require different power levels for optimal results.
  • How do I know if my power setting is too high? Overpowering your laser can cause discoloration, cracking, or uneven engravings on the glass surface.
  • Can I adjust the power settings mid-project? Yes, most machines allow you to make adjustments as needed throughout the engraving process.
